πρόναος
πρό-νᾱος, or πρό-ναιος, η, ον
ναός
before a temple, esp. of gods whose shrines or statues stood before the temple, as of Athena at Delphi, Hdt.; Παλλὰς προναία Aesch.
as Subst., πρόναος, πρόδομος, the hall of a temple, through which one went to the ναός or cella, Hdt.
